Executive seating usually hides its economics. Aventador prints them: the covering card is organised in declared categories from 2 to 8, so the same chair can be specified in a technical polyester at one end or in Pelle Seta — full-grain aniline leather, 1.8 to 2 mm thick — at the other. Between them sit recycled polyesters, Trevira CS, English worsted wool and three Rubelli fabrics. The ladder is on the sheet; the budget conversation becomes a choice, not a negotiation.
What never changes is the chair. Alegre Design anchored the synchronised mechanism and the backrest to die-cast aluminium armrests — the declared fulcrum of the structure — over a 700 mm base, with the anatomical seat and its standard depth slider. High or medium back, castors or glides. La Mercanti quotes the full ladder for Indian projects, so a floor can mix categories without mixing chairs.
Collection: Aventador
Manufacturer: Quinti
Design: Alegre Design
Type: executive swivel chair, high or medium backrest
Backrest: steel and differentiated-density polyurethane; cold-foamed polyurethane, fully upholstered; it rests on a die-cast aluminium band that locks into the armrests
Seat: 5 cm thick, with a front anatomical shape that relieves pressure on the legs; seat slider always as standard
Armrests: fixed, in polished or painted die-cast aluminium; every aluminium part comes in both finishes
Mechanism: dedicated Syncron, self-weighing, built into the seat; synchronised tilt of backrest and seat with anti-shock system, lockable in 3 positions; height levers housed inside the polypropylene cover under the seat
Gas lift: compliant with DIN 4550, above level 4
Bases: die-cast aluminium, 700 mm — five-star on castors, or four-star on castors or glides (R05 castors as standard)
Castors: black twin-tread nylon, Ø 65 mm; on the same 11 mm pin: black R06 or grey rubber-coated with chrome housing R07, self-braking rubber R06A, polo castors with a central hole, nylon glides R08
Dimensions from the data sheet: seat height 46/54 cm; overall height 127/119 cm (high back) or 113/105 cm (medium back); width 70/50 cm; depth 68/45-50 cm
Coverings: categories 2 to 8 — Laser, Jet, Lyra, Chili, Dream, Melange (100% Trevira CS), Velours, One Recicle, Cocoon, Lana, Glamour, Technicolour (Kvadrat, 100% new English worsted wool), Main Line and Monochrome Sett (Camira, 75% virgin wool and 25% linen, Ecolabel), Bouclet, Velluto Decontracté and Horo (Rubelli), Zero fabrics; faux leather and Ecopelle Soul; leather; Premium full-grain leather 1.2-1.4 mm; Pelle Seta full-grain aniline leather 1.8-2 mm; abrasion resistance declared per fabric, from 30,000 to 100,000 Martindale cycles
Homologation: 1IM fire-reaction rating
GPP criteria: low-emission materials to UNI EN 16000-9, below 500 µg/m³; the product meets CAM requirements
End of life: designed for disassembly; parts can be reused, recycled or recovered
Warranty: 6 years from delivery, declared by the manufacturer
Safety: compliant with EU Regulation 2023/988 (GPSR)
